Effect of carbonate doped SDC on the performance of ITSOFC
摘要
Abstract
The cells based on samarium doped ceria (SDC) and ceria-salt-composite (CSC) electrolytes were prepared by molding method, the performance was tested in hydrogen/air atmosphere. Carbonate doped SDC reduced the open circuit voltage (OCV),the OCV gap of cells based on CSC electrolyte and SDC electrolyte reduced from 0.219 V (500℃) to 0.007 V (650 ℃ ). The maximum power density of the cell based on CSC electrolyte was 253.1 mW/cm2 higher than the one based on SDC electrolyte at 650 ℃.关键词
